本文整理匯總了PHP中Browser::time方法的典型用法代碼示例。如果您正苦於以下問題:PHP Browser::time方法的具體用法?PHP Browser::time怎麽用?PHP Browser::time使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在類Browser
的用法示例。
在下文中一共展示了Browser::time方法的2個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的PHP代碼示例。
示例1: invoke
public static function invoke($_conf = array())
{
try {
Browser::time("invoked");
$global_config = array_merge(array('CONTROLLER' => 'web.php', 'DEFAULT_DB' => 'DB1', 'CONSOLE_FUN' => 'console.log', 'RX_MODE_DEBUG' => FALSE, 'PROJECT_ROOT_DIR' => "./"), $_conf);
// Loads all the Constants
define('PROJECT_ROOT_DIR', $global_config['PROJECT_ROOT_DIR']);
define('PROJECT_ID', md5(PROJECT_ROOT_DIR . $global_config['CONTROLLER']));
FileUtil::$PROJECT_ROOT_DIR = PROJECT_ROOT_DIR;
include_once 'constants.php';
ob_start();
session_start();
Config::load(PROJECT_ROOT_DIR . "app/meta/project.properties", PROJECT_ROOT_DIR . "config/project.properties", $global_config);
// Initialze Rudrax
self::init();
Browser::time("After Init");
$config = Config::getSection("GLOBAL");
$db_connect = false;
Browser::time("Before DB Connect");
/**
* NOTE:- NO need to connect DB automatically, it should be connecte donly when required;
*/
// if (isset ( $config ["DEFAULT_DB"] )) {
// $RDb = self::getDB ( $config ["DEFAULT_DB"] );
// $db_connect = true;
// }
Browser::time("Before-First Reload");
// Define Custom Request Plugs
if (FIRST_RELOAD) {
ClassUtil::scan();
}
self::findAndExecuteController();
self::invokeController();
return null;
Browser::time("Before Saving");
Config::save();
Browser::time("Invoked:Ends");
} catch (Exception $e) {
print_line($e->getMessage());
print_line($e->getTraceAsString());
}
}
示例2: invoke
public static function invoke($_conf = array())
{
Browser::time("invoked");
$global_config = array_merge(array('CONTROLLER' => 'web.php', 'DEFAULT_DB' => 'DB1', 'CONSOLE_FUN' => 'console.log', 'RX_MODE_DEBUG' => FALSE, 'PROJECT_ROOT_DIR' => "../"), $_conf);
// Loads all the Constants
define('PROJECT_ROOT_DIR', $global_config['PROJECT_ROOT_DIR']);
define('PROJECT_ID', md5(PROJECT_ROOT_DIR . $global_config['CONTROLLER']));
FileUtil::$PROJECT_ROOT_DIR = PROJECT_ROOT_DIR;
include_once 'constants.php';
ob_start();
session_start();
Config::load(PROJECT_ROOT_DIR . "app/meta/project.properties", PROJECT_ROOT_DIR . "config/project.properties", $global_config);
// Initialze Rudrax
self::init();
Browser::time("After Init");
$config = Config::getSection("GLOBAL");
$db_connect = false;
Browser::time("Before DB Connect");
/**
* NOTE:- NO need to connect DB automatically, it should be connecte donly when required;
*/
// if (isset ( $config ["DEFAULT_DB"] )) {
// $RDb = self::getDB ( $config ["DEFAULT_DB"] );
// $db_connect = true;
// }
Browser::time("Before-First Reload");
// Define Custom Request Plugs
if (FIRST_RELOAD) {
ClassUtil::scan();
}
self::findAndExecuteController();
self::invokeController();
DBService::close();
Browser::time("Before Saving");
Config::save();
Browser::time("After Saving");
$clientConfig = Config::get("CLIENT_CONST");
/*
* $RX_ENCRYPT_PATH is applicable only if either MINFY or MERGE, this variable ise used by .htaccess file
*/
$RX_ENCRYPT_PATH = !RX_MODE_DEBUG && ($clientConfig["RX_JS_MIN"] || $clientConfig["RX_JS_MERGE"]);
Browser::header(RX_MODE_DEBUG . "." . $clientConfig["RX_JS_MIN"] . "." . $clientConfig["RX_JS_MERGE"]);
if ($RX_ENCRYPT_PATH) {
setcookie('RX-ENCRYPT-PATH', "TRUE", 0, "/");
define("RX_ENCRYPT_PATH", true);
} else {
removecookie('RX-ENCRYPT-PATH');
define("RX_ENCRYPT_PATH", false);
}
Browser::time("Invoked:Ends");
}